Adaptive Grid-Synchronization Based Grid-Forming Control for Voltage Source Converters

Abstract

This letter presents a grid-forming control with adaptive grid-synchronization capability for voltage source converters (VSCs). The proposed control has both phase-locked loop (PLL) and power synchronization loop (PSL), which makes it exhibit hybrid synchronization features. In addition, the VSC's synchronization performance can be dynamically optimized by adaptively adjusting the PLL-PSL weighting coefficient. Theoretical and simulation analyses are performed to verify the effectiveness of the proposed control.
